Real-time Digital Simulation and Hardware-In-the-Loop Testing (8 Hours)

Program Details

This hands-on, on-demand course provides comprehensive training in real-time digital simulation using the RTDS system and RSCAD software suite. Participants will learn how to develop and test power system models, simulate protection and control algorithms, and integrate physical hardware in Hardware-in-the-Loop (HIL) environments. What You’ll Learn: • System Architecture: Understand RTDS hardware and software components, run simulations, and explore real-time performance. • RSCAD Software Operation: Master simulation setup, control, and advanced modeling techniques for complex power systems and microgrids. • Model Development: Gain practical experience developing converter, inverter, and control system models from scratch. • Protection & Control Testing: Apply and evaluate control algorithms in real-time simulations of transmission, distribution systems, and microgrids. • Advanced HIL Modules: Learn techniques for integrating physical hardware (PHIL and CHIL) with RTDS, including Device-under-Test (DuT) setup. Who Should Take This Course: Engineers, researchers, and professionals working with power systems, microgrids, and control/protection testing. This course is ideal for those seeking to expand their skills in real-time digital simulation and HIL testing.
